Can you check the error log after reproducing the problem?  The error  
log (which is reset whenever Moneydance starts) is in a file called  
"errlog.txt" in a folder called ".moneydance" under your home directory.

That log should show any error messages that occur when you try to  
show the investment account register.

> I have about two year's of data in moneydance and up until now have  
> had
> no significant issue.  However, when trying to reconcile my month-end
> statements have encountered a new problem.  I went to update an
> investment account that I don't touch very often and it does not  
> respond
> as expected.  When I open the account I get "portfolio view" as  
> expected
> but when I click on the "register" button nothing happens.  Through
> trial and error I found that if I then hit "escape" I do get the
> register view but there are no column labels, everything is generally
> unresponsive to point and click and the new transaction portlet is  
> also
> without labels.  All other existing accounts work as expected.
>
> Since the account in question does not have a lot of information I  
> tried
> deleting the account and creating it anew but I encounter the same
> problem.  In fact I encounter this problem for any new account.  I  
> went
> back and checked my archive data files and experience the same problem
> for as far back as I can go.
>
> I am currently using the linux version of MD - 2008r3 (631). My data
> file is approximately 1MB so not very large.  I currently track 18
> accounts within one MD file.
>
> Has anyone encountered a similar problem?  Do I have a corrupt data  
> file?
